Petition Don't rush Brexit: invoke Article 50 after the next general election in 2020.

The government carried out it's promise to have a referendum; it was not elected to exit the European Union.

Exiting the European Union is a massive undertaking, and requires planning, strong leadership and clear vision.

For the Brexit to succeed, we need a government elected for the purpose.
